This is a great old Nickel plated Nickel badge, with full x000D
ball tips, produced for supplier Detective Publishing Company, showing the x000D
company's earlier logo, which mimicked the actual manufacturer's logo of C. H. x000D
Hanson. The badge is in what I call the Eastlake style, which was popular in x000D
the 1870's and 1880's and originated with famed Old West badge producers Tower x000D
& Lyon.
Codington County was part of the Dakota Territory until it x000D
became part of South Dakota in 1889, so this badge could easily be Territorial.
The eastern South Dakota county was active by the 1870's, x000D but sparsely populated.
